One of the best movies I've seen this year or this decade even. The movie literally stops and makes you watch the monks pray with such devotion, that you believe everything they're going through and why they decide to stay and risk their lives.
The film asks some of the most important questions any person should ask themselves, and that's why it works. Why are we here? What is my particular mission? How should I respond to it, especially when the stakes are high? How do you keep faith alive?
I think this is especially important today, where most people disregard faith and religion and confuse it with fanaticism and fundamentalism. They are NOT the same thing, and the fact that this movie celebrates this and makes that vital difference is great and quite brave. I'm so glad this film won the Grand Prix and Cannes.
Simply AMAZING and truly moving to the core.
